Talking Catholic

Co-hosts Mike Walsh, Jennifer Mauro, Marianela Nunez, Kari Janisse and Mike Bress interview Catholic leaders from in and around the Diocese of Camden about what brought them to where they are now and how they are bringing the faith to their communities.

Talking Saints - Joachim & Anne

"Saints Joachim and Anne were part of a long chain of people who had transmitted their faith and love for God, expressed in the warmth and love of family life, down to Mary..." - Pope Francis Though not mentioned in the Bible, Saints Joachim and Anne are revered as the parents of the Blessed Virgin Mary and grandparents of Jesus. On this month's episode of Talking Saints, Pete and Laurie share what tradition has passed down to us about this holy couple, who built a strong foundation of faith as ...
